Hotel Monasterio, nestled in the heart of Cusco, Peru, stands as a testament to the rich tapestry of history that defines this ancient city. Originally constructed in the early 17th century, the building served as a monastery for the Order of the Augustinian Recollects. Its architectural grandeur and historical significance are deeply intertwined with the cultural evolution of Cusco, which was once the capital of the Inca Empire. The hotel’s foundation rests on the site of the Inca palace of the Inca Amaru Qhala, further emphasizing its historical importance. This unique blend of Inca and colonial Spanish architecture not only reflects the city’s layered past but also offers guests a glimpse into the spiritual and cultural heritage of the region.

Transitioning from its monastic origins, the building underwent significant transformations over the centuries. In the late 20th century, it was repurposed into a luxury hotel, yet it retained much of its original charm and character. The preservation of its historical elements, such as the stunning baroque façade and intricately carved wooden balconies, allows visitors to experience the grandeur of a bygone era. Moreover, the hotel’s interior features original artworks and artifacts that narrate the story of Cusco’s colonial past, creating an immersive environment that captivates guests and history enthusiasts alike.
